    With key (included) turn the Earth lock clockwise (Fig 1). Take the Earth cable end connector (not included) and plug into the Earth socket. The AFC Spiralfeeder automatically transfers dry powders, granules, mixtures, blends, crystals, pellets, flakes and a wide range of other bulk materials from a hopper at floor level up to discharge via a rotating screw enclosed within a UHMW polyethylene outer tube. Take note of your servers, switches, and other devices, power distribution units (PDUs) locations, and available rack space to plan clean cable paths that avoid clutter, maintain airflow, and simplify maintenance.
